If there's even one person who might be hurt by a decision, you should never make it.

(0 Reviews)

In the novel "Offshore" by Penelope Fitzgerald, a central theme revolves around the complexities of decision-making. The quote highlights the moral responsibility that accompanies choices, suggesting that one must consider the potential impact on others before taking action.
